Indicative mid-market rate for PHP/CLP, computed via the US dollar. This pair isn't quoted directly — the rate, chart and stats are derived from USD reference rates.

Today's Philippine Peso to Chilean Peso rate is 15.1745 CLP per 1 PHP, down 0.29% (−0.044292 CLP) from the previous close of 15.2188. PHP/CLP has traded between 15.0975–15.2491 today and 13.8034–18.9288 over the last 52 weeks. The rate is above its 50-day average (14.9587) and above its 200-day average (15.1389).
